Vujan Mountain is located in Šumadija, south of Gornji Milanovac. The highest peak of this mountain is Veliki Vujan with an altitude of 856 meters. Vujan mountain is almost completely covered by dense deciduous forest, except on the slopes towards the river Despotovica, where together with the slopes of Ilijak it forms the Brđanska gorge.

Beech forest prevails in the central part of the mountain, oak forest near Rožnja, and there are settlements in between. It is home to the Vujan Monastery, which is not known for sure when it was founded. It is known to originate from the thirteenth century.

In the fourteenth century, this area was settled by monks who escaped from Mount Athos. They founded the Obrovin monastery, which was destroyed by the Ottomans in the sixteenth century. At the beginning of the nineteenth century, the Vujan monastery sprang up not far from that place. The monastery also represents the burial church of the Lunjevica family. One of the interesting things is that a wooden cross is kept in the monastery. That wooden cross was hand-made by the novice of the monastery, Gojko Starčević, known to all of us as Serbian Patriarch Pavle.

The biggest advantage of this mountain is its appearance during autumn. The mountain has a large number of hiking trails and is suitable for beginner hikers. When the leaves start to fall, the whole mountain is colored yellow-gold. It is said that walking along these paths, the spring water and the peace of the monastery, in 1946, helped Serbian Patriarch Pavlo to heal and continue his monastic path.

The road from Čačak to Gornji Milanovac passes over the mountain. It is 122 kilometers from Belgrade.
